Many seekers explore the symbolic language of the four elements of nature forming a circular shape earth wind as a gateway to balance. This pattern reflects how earth, wind, and the unseen forces connect in a seamless loop, echoing natural cycles.

Across traditions, earth, wind, fire, and water are arranged in a circular mandala that centers consciousness and invites mindful engagement. Understanding this layout helps you work with elemental symbolism in meditation, design, and personal rituals.

Element Symbolic Meaning Associated Direction Common Representations
Earth Stability, grounding, nourishment North Mountain, soil, crystals
Wind Movement, breath, communication East Air, breeze, feathers
Fire Transformation, passion, clarity South Candle, flame, spark
Water Emotion, intuition, purification West River, ocean, rain

Practical Techniques to Align Earth and Wind

Grounding Rituals

Practice grounding by visualizing roots from your feet into the earth while imagining a gentle east wind circling your body. This stabilizes energy and enhances presence.

Movement Practices

Use slow walking meditations that match each breath to steps, feeling earth support and wind brushing the skin, deepening the sense of circular flow.

The Symbolic Circle of Four Elements

The circular shape formed by earth wind and complementary forces creates a balanced mandala that guides attention inward. Each quadrant holds distinct qualities, yet they interact dynamically, much like seasons turning in a yearly cycle.

By maintaining this symmetry, you cultivate harmony between outer action and inner awareness, reinforcing emotional steadiness and mental clarity.
